I. Adverse Weather Conditions:

A. Buildup of Ice and Snow:

Snow-Covered Roads: When snow builds up on a road, it drastically decreases traction, which raises the risk of skidding and losing control.
Black Ice: Almost undetectable to the unaided eye, black ice can cause unsuspecting drivers to lose control of their vehicles. It is especially dangerous in the early and late hours of the day.

B. Diminished Visibility

Snowfall: When there is a lot of snow, visibility is reduced, which makes it difficult for drivers to see potential obstructions, other cars, and road markers.
Winter often brings with it fog and freezing fog, which further reduces vision when combined with below-zero temperatures.

II. Vehicle-related Challenges:

A. Cold-Weather Impact on Vehicles:

  1. Battery Issues: Cold temperatures can lead to decreased battery efficiency, resulting in increased chances of a vehicle breakdown.
  2. Tire Pressure: Cold weather causes tire pressure to drop, affecting vehicle stability and handling.

B. Winter Tires:

  1. Importance of Winter Tires: The use of winter tires is crucial for maintaining traction on snow and ice-covered roads.
  2. Proper Tire Maintenance: Regular checks on tire pressure and tread depth are essential for optimal winter driving performance.

III. Road Maintenance Challenges:

A. Clearing the Snow:

Timeliness of Snow Removal: Poor road conditions might affect drivers’ safety if snow is not removed in a timely manner.
Snowplow Operations: When there are snowplows on the road, motorists must be cautious and keep a safe distance.

B. De-icing agents and salt:

Impact on the Environment: Although the use of salt and de-icing agents causes environmental problems, Winter Driving Crossword, they are essential for preventing the formation of ice on roads.
Vehicle Corrosion: Extended exposure to salt can hasten the corrosion of car parts, requiring regular maintenance.

IV. Driver Preparedness and Behavior:

A. Instruction for Drivers:

Winter Driving Courses: Drivers can acquire the skills and information necessary to handle hazardous winter driving conditions by enrolling in specialized winter driving courses.
Emergency Preparedness: Having an emergency kit on hand and being aware of winter driving safe practices will help you be more prepared overall.

B. Driving Defensively:

Increased Following Distance: In winter circumstances, it’s important to maintain a safe following distance so that you have enough time to react to unforeseen events.
Reduced Speed: In the winter, reducing your speed can improve overall safety and lower your chance of getting into an accident.
